Product Description
The RF2302 is a broadband linear variable gain amplifier that was designed specifically for digital munications systems that require linear amplification over a wide gain control range. It is suitable for use in CDMA or TDMA systems in the cellular or PCS band, in DAMPS systems, and in PDC systems. Operating supply voltage ranges from 3V to 6V. The device operates over a large frequency band, from 100MHz to 2000MHz, and is tuned to a specific frequency band with an output bias feed inductor and blocking capacitor.
